Exposed to this way back in high school, it's crossed my path many times.

The interview series with Bill Moyers is a great companion and probably can be found on YouTube.

Campbell explains his perspective on psychoanalyzing the world's myths and religion—they are all telling the same stories. How we live, how we are a part of eternity and how this is our moment to be alive. We will be "one with God" or eternity again when we die. But our time "now" is what is a manifestation of all that will be and all that has been.

This is more academic or philosophical than "self help".
